Identifying Plumbing Issues: Early Signs & Prevention

Identifying plumbing issues early is paramount to maintaining a safe and functional home. Leaks, clogs, and low water pressure are common signs of trouble. For instance, a steady drip from a faucet or an unusual noise from pipes can indicate worn-out fixtures or cracks in the system. Prompt action on these early signs can prevent larger, more costly problems. Regular maintenance checks by professional plumbing services naturally play a crucial role in this regard, as they can detect potential issues before they escalate.
Prevention is key when it comes to plumbing repairs. Homeowners should schedule regular inspections and keep an eye out for unusual water bills, which could point to leaks. Upgrading old pipes and fixtures to more efficient models can also reduce the risk of clogs and corrosion. According to a study by the National Association of Home Builders, replacing outdated plumbing fixtures with energy-efficient ones can save up to 20% on water bills annually. Additionally, using drain covers and catchers can prevent hair, grease, and other debris from clogging pipes, reducing the need for emergency plumbing services.
While some issues may be easily addressed by DIY methods, complex problems often require the expertise of professional plumbers. Clogged drains, for example, can be a result of tree roots infiltrating sewer lines or build-up of grease and soap scum. Attempting to fix these without proper tools and knowledge can lead to further damage. Professional plumbing services are equipped with advanced tools and techniques to handle such situations effectively, ensuring minimal disruption to your home's daily functions. Safeguarding Your Home: Post-Plumbing Repair Maintenance

After rapid plumbing repairs, ensuring proper post-maintenance care is crucial for safeguarding your home's plumbing system and preventing future disruptions. While professional plumbing services naturally offer solutions, homeowners should also be equipped with foundational knowledge to maintain optimal conditions. Regular inspection and immediate attention to potential issues are key; a simple leak or clogged drain can escalate into major damage if left unaddressed.
Post-repair maintenance involves several practical steps. First, verify the integrity of all fixtures and fittings by checking for any leaks at connections and joints. Second, understand your home's plumbing layout to be able to detect unusual noises or changes in water pressure. Third, implement preventive measures such as using drain covers and aerators on faucets to minimize clogs. Additionally, insulating pipes in colder regions can avert freezing and burst pipes.
